Betsy Bloomingdale has regularly appeared on the International Best Dressed List since 1970, and in 2009, her wardrobe was the subject of an exhibition at the Fashion Institute of Design & Merchandising Museum. The show, titled \"High Style: Betsy Bloomingdale and the Haute Couture\", displayed gowns worn by Bloomingdale since the 1960s.\r\n\r\nThis particular dress was acquired by the Victoria and Albert Museum in 1974 as part of the Cecil Beaton Collection brought together by the society photographer Sir Cecil Beaton (1904-1980). With great energy and determination Beaton contacted the well-dressed elite of Europe and North America to help create a lasting monument to the art of dress. His Collection was exhibited in 1971, accompanied by a catalogue that detailed its enormous range.\r\n\r\nIn November 2005, Betsy gave a group of fabric swatches to the FIDM museum for their collection, saying in an accompanying note that they were \"from a dress I <u>adored</u> by Marc Bohan for Christian Dior. They always sent you extra pieces of the \"extravagant\" dress in case \"repair\" was needed. This was my very favourite, long white organdy with this beautiful applique. . . It ended up in the Museum in London for a Cecil Beaton exhibit. . . . I wish I had it today!\" The swatches were passed to the V&A by FIDM so that they could be reunited with the original dress.\n\nDaniel Milford-Cottam\n31/05/2016","historicalContext":"","briefDescription":"Swatch of cream organza with white embroidery and appliqué.
